Hobgoblin Foundation is a private foundation based in Lethbridge, Alberta, classified by the CRA under foundations. In its fiscal year ending January 31, 2024, it reported $4.7M in revenue and $476K in expenditures.
Its funding that year was roughly 79% from donations.
Compared with 1,554 grantmaking charities of similar size, its share of spending on mission — charitable programs plus grants to other charities — ranked above 52% of peers. Its reserves, measured in years of spending on hand, sat in the top decile of the group.
As a grantmaker, it reported gifts to 21 qualified donees totalling $425K in 2024, the largest being $75K to Western University-Accessibility Services for the Child and. Revenue has grown substantially over its filings on record here, from $1M in 2020 to $4.7M in 2024. Its filed list of directors and trustees shows 5 names.
